OK, have been going back and forth with support last night and this morning to nail this down. It appears that the two videos that are not creating enclosures are due to archive.org not responding to http HEAD requests fast enough for those two files specifically. We have twice tried a "nuclear resynch" on your feed, which causes us to completely clear our cache and enclosure set up for you FeedBurner feed and rebuild it. Both times, these two videos specifically do not get enclosures created for them, and both times it appears to be due to the fact that archive.org takes too long to respond for those files. See more on this issue here: http://forums.feedburner.com/viewtopic.php?t=1113 It appears to us that you can simulate this behavior in a browser. clicking on your enclosures that do work, we get responses back on the links within 10 seconds or so. But trying to links to the two videos that do not get enclosures, it can take between 20-40 seconds for the server to respond. Again, there is little we can do to ameliorate this condition. We can only create enclosures for files that respond to head requests within a reasonable period of time, less than 30 seconds. Your smartcast settings are defined correctly, your feed is otherwise functioning properly, and FeedBurner is working as it should in the several tests we've run. Wish I had an easier answer.
